Levy & McRae agrees corporate team transfer to bto

3rd November 2014 | careers , practice management

The corporate team of Glasgow law firm Levy & McRae is to transfer to Glasgow and Edinburgh practice bto solicitors under a deal agreed between the two firms.

Levy & McRae partners Andrew Sleigh and Gary Booth, and corporate solicitor Craig Daniels, will team up with bto partners Jeremy Glen and Alastair Dunn.

An accredited specialist in insolvency law, Mr Sleigh is well known for his corporate recovery experience. He also brings a sports law capability to bto’s advice portfolio.

Mr Booth has practised law in Scotland, London and Dubai, and his experience includes numerous cross-border mergers, acquisitions and joint ventures. He also has expertise in sports law, particularly in relation to football and golf.

Bto currently has 40 partners, 66 solicitors and a total of 215 personnel.

Chairman Alan Borthwick commented: “Andrew and Gary are top class lawyers and we are very pleased to have them join bto’s team.”

He added: “This recruitment closely follows our move in July to larger office premises at One Edinburgh Quay where we are actively seeking to recruit new personnel. We are excited about the future and look forward to working with Andrew, Gary and Craig.”

Bill Macreath, senior partner of Levy & McRae said: “Andrew Sleigh, Gary Booth and their corporate team go with the firm's best wishes to bto, a larger practice better able to provide the scale of corporate support required, given the market’s recovery.

“Levy & McRae shall continue to work closely with Andrew, Gary and their team going forward when they are established in their new roles at bto.”

Levy & McRae has also promoted Laura Salmond from associate to partner, and expanded its litigation team with the appointment of Ian Cahill, Sofia Crolla and Simone Lucas as assistants.
